LinkedIn is often seen as little more than a collection of professional connections and an online résumé. In reality, however, its commercial potential is frequently left untapped. Yet it offers countless opportunities to attract new clients and strengthen existing relationships. In this workshop, you'll discover how to use LinkedIn strategically to reach the right people, build meaningful connections, and gradually generate more high-quality, warm leads.
Many professionals have a LinkedIn profile, but rarely use the platform strategically. They post something now and then, accept connection requests, and leave it at that. As a result, LinkedIn remains primarily a passive network, when it could actually be an active source of business opportunities.
The challenge is that LinkedIn only becomes truly valuable when you know who you want to reach and how to work toward that goal in a targeted way. Without a clear focus, the search for opportunities often remains haphazard and ineffective.
During this workshop, the focus shifts from “being present on LinkedIn” to “working strategically with LinkedIn.” Participants will learn how to use the platform as a practical tool within their business strategy, rather than
as a standalone communication channel.
We’ll start with the basics: the personal profile. Not as a digital business card, but as a first impression for the right target audience. Participants will examine how their profile comes across, what information needs to be immediately clear, and how they can strengthen their positioning.
Next, we’ll zoom in on the question of who you actually want to reach. By defining your ideal customer, it becomes clear which roles, organizations, and individuals are relevant. Participants will then learn how to find and approach these target groups on LinkedIn, including through search functions and Sales Navigator.
We also focus on your existing network. It often already contains valuable contacts who may become relevant again—such as former clients, past colleagues, or connections who have changed roles.
In addition, we apply the principle of social selling: add value first before asking for anything. By sharing knowledge, offering insights, and demonstrating relevance, trust and connections develop naturally.
